What Skills Should You Look For in a Painter?

When deciding on a house painter, it is vital to evaluate their qualifications to guarantee a high-quality result. Key qualifications include practical background, which showcases the painter's expertise with different methods and products. A proper licensing is essential, as it indicates compliance with regional codes and safety protocols. Insurance protection is another vital factor; it safeguards both the contractor and the property owner in case of accidents or damages. Additionally, credentials from established bodies can demonstrate specialized education and professionalism. Testimonials from past customers provide insight into the painter's dependability and quality of work. Finally, a thorough understanding of color theory and finishes can improve the overall aesthetic of the project. By thoroughly evaluating these credentials, homeowners can make informed decisions and hire a painter who will deliver satisfactory results.

Key Questions to Raise with Your House Specialist?

When choosing a house painter, what key questions should homeowners ask to ensure a positive project? Initially, they should inquire into the painter’s experience and references. Understanding how long the painter has been in business and reviewing past client testimonials can offer valuable insight into their credibility. Homeowners should also inquire about the type of paint and materials the painter uses, confirming they are premium and suitable for the intended job. Moreover, it is important to clarify the timeline for project completion and whether there might be any potential delays. Homeowners should discuss the projected cost, including labor and materials, to avoid unexpected expenses later. Finally, they must confirm whether the painter offers warranties or guarantees on their work, giving assurance of quality and longevity. By posing these essential questions, homeowners can make educated decisions and help guarantee a smooth painting experience.

Strategies for Assessing House Painter Estimates

After collecting important information through questions, homeowners regularly are given multiple bids from various house painters. To effectively compare these quotes, it is vital to go beyond the total cost. Homeowners should examine the work details listed in each estimate, ensuring that all painters are charging for the same services, such as surface preparation, paint applications, and kind of supplies used.

In addition, checking the estimated timeline for project completion can demonstrate distinctions in productivity. Homeowners should also assess the standing and background of each painter, as budget-friendly prices may indicate a lack of quality or reliability.

Finally, it's advantageous to evaluate any warranties or guarantees offered, as these can offer understanding into the painter confidence in their work. By thoroughly examining these elements, property owners can reach an informed choice that ensures they select a quality house painter who fulfills their particular needs.

Key Contract Elements to Secure Quality Painting Jobs

A carefully prepared contract is essential for obtaining quality painting services. It should explicitly detail the scope of work, identifying the areas to be painted and the types of materials to be used. This transparency helps avoid misunderstandings and guarantees that both parties have aligned expectations.

It is essential that the contract furthermore contains a detailed timeline, indicating both start and completion dates. Payment terms should be explicitly defined, including the deposit amounts and final payment conditions. Also, it is vital to stipulate provisions for liability and insurance coverage, covering the homeowner against potential damages during the project.

Warranties on workmanship and materials should be stipulated to guarantee longevity and excellence. Finally, including a provision for conflict management can offer a clear framework for resolving any issues that may arise. These important components collectively contribute to a successful painting project, ensuring both quality and satisfaction for the homeowner.

Verify Quality Work After the Painting Project

Maintaining quality performance after a paint service requires detailed examination and maintenance. Property owners should perform a detailed walk-through to spot any imperfections, such as drips, overlooked areas, or patchy application. These concerns should be documented and communicated with the paint specialist right away, allowing for rapid corrections.

Furthermore, maintaining the paint finish is crucial for durability. Homeowners should steer clear of strong cleaners and instead use mild solutions that won't damage the paint. Regularly checking for signs of wear, such as flaking or discoloration, can help address problems before they worsen.

It is also recommended to establish a follow-up schedule with the painter. Some contractors offer guarantees or maintenance work, guaranteeing ongoing quality. By staying proactive, property owners can extend the life of their painted surfaces and preserve the aesthetic appeal of their home, eventually increasing its value.
